What Is a Subdivision Survey and When Is It Needed?
A subdivision survey is a type of survey that is used to divide a large parcel of land into smaller parcels for sale. This type of survey is typically done by a professional land surveyor, and it is used to create a detailed map of the land that is being divided. The survey is used to make sure that all the parcels are laid out correctly, and that the boundaries between them are clearly defined.
Why Is a Subdivision Survey Necessary?
A subdivision survey is necessary in order to ensure that all the parcels of land are properly divided and that the boundaries between them are clearly marked. This type of survey is also used to make sure that the parcels are laid out in a way that meets all local and state regulations. Without a subdivision survey, it can be difficult to know if the land has been divided correctly or if there are any issues with the boundaries.
What Does a Subdivision Survey Involve?
The process of a subdivision survey involves several steps. The surveyor will first create a baseline map of the area that is being divided. This map will be used to mark out the boundaries of the parcels. The surveyor will then use various tools to measure the distances between the boundaries and take any necessary measurements.
Once the surveyor has taken all the necessary measurements, they will then create a detailed map of the land that is being divided. This map will include all the parcels, and it will also include any natural features such as rivers, lakes, and hills. The map will also include any man-made features such as roads and buildings. This map will then be used as the official record of the subdivision.
